What is USB-C?
USB-C, also known as USB Type-C, is a newer type of USB connector that’s designed to be faster, smaller, and more versatile than its predecessors. It’s a reversible connector, meaning you can insert it either way, eliminating the frustration of trying to insert a USB connector the correct way. USB-C is also capable of delivering higher speeds, with the latest version, USB4, offering speeds of up to 40 Gbps.
USB-C Features and Capabilities
USB-C is designed to be a multi-purpose port, capable of supporting a variety of protocols and uses. Some of the key features and capabilities of USB-C include:
- Faster speeds: USB-C can deliver speeds of up to 40 Gbps, making it ideal for transferring large files and data.
- Higher power delivery: USB-C can deliver up to 100W of power, making it possible to charge larger devices like laptops.
- Multi-purpose port: USB-C can be used for data transfer, power delivery, and display output, making it a convenient and versatile port.
- Reversible design: USB-C is a reversible connector, making it easier to use and reducing the risk of damage.
What is HDMI?
HDMI (High-Definition Multimedia Interface) is a popular video interface used to connect devices to displays and projectors. It’s a digital interface that can carry both video and audio signals, making it a convenient and widely used connection. HDMI is commonly used to connect devices like laptops, gaming consoles, and Blu-ray players to TVs and projectors.
HDMI Versions and Capabilities
There have been several versions of HDMI, each offering improved capabilities and features. Some of the key versions and capabilities of HDMI include:
- HDMI 1.0: The first version of HDMI, released in 2002, offered a maximum resolution of 1080i.
- HDMI 1.3: Released in 2006, HDMI 1.3 offered a maximum resolution of 1440p and introduced support for Deep Color.
- HDMI 2.0: Released in 2013, HDMI 2.0 offered a maximum resolution of 4K at 60Hz and introduced support for HDR (High Dynamic Range).
- HDMI 2.1: The latest version of HDMI, released in 2017, offers a maximum resolution of 8K at 60Hz and introduces support for VRR (Variable Refresh Rate) and ALLM (Auto Low Latency Mode).
Does All USB-C Support HDMI?
Not all USB-C ports support HDMI. While USB-C is designed to be a multi-purpose port, not all devices or cables support the same protocols and uses. To determine whether a USB-C port supports HDMI, you’ll need to check the device’s specifications or documentation.
USB-C to HDMI Adapters and Cables
If your device doesn’t have a built-in HDMI port, you can use a USB-C to HDMI adapter or cable to connect it to a display or projector. These adapters and cables use the USB-C port to carry the HDMI signal, allowing you to connect your device to a display or projector.

How to Check if Your USB-C Port Supports HDMI
To check if your USB-C port supports HDMI, follow these steps:
- Check your device’s specifications or documentation to see if it supports HDMI output over USB-C.
- Look for a USB-C port with an HDMI icon or label next to it. This indicates that the port supports HDMI output.
- Try using a USB-C to HDMI adapter or cable to connect your device to a display or projector. If it works, then your USB-C port supports HDMI.
Troubleshooting USB-C to HDMI Connections
If you’re having trouble getting your USB-C to HDMI connection to work, try the following:
- Make sure you’re using a compatible USB-C to HDMI adapter or cable.
- Check that your device’s USB-C port supports HDMI output.
- Ensure that your display or projector is set to the correct input.
- Try restarting your device and display or projector.

Can I use a USB-C to HDMI adapter to connect my device to a display?
Yes, it is possible to use a USB-C to HDMI adapter to connect a device to a display. These adapters are designed to convert the digital signal from a USB-C port into an HDMI signal that can be understood by a display. However, it’s essential to ensure that the adapter is compatible with your device and the display you are trying to connect to.
When shopping for a USB-C to HDMI adapter, make sure to check the specifications to ensure that it supports the necessary protocols and resolutions. Additionally, be aware that some adapters may not support all features, such as 4K resolution or HDR, so be sure to check the specifications before making a purchase.
What are the limitations of using a USB-C to HDMI adapter?
One of the main limitations of using a USB-C to HDMI adapter is that it may not support all features and resolutions. For example, some adapters may not support 4K resolution or HDR, which can limit the quality of the video output. Additionally, some adapters may introduce latency or lag, which can be a problem for applications that require real-time video output.
Another limitation is that USB-C to HDMI adapters may not be compatible with all devices or displays. Some devices may not support the necessary protocols, or the display may not be able to recognize the HDMI signal. In these cases, it may be necessary to use a different type of adapter or to connect the device directly to the display using a different type of cable.

What is the difference between a USB-C hub and a USB-C dock?
A USB-C hub and a USB-C dock are both devices that connect to a USB-C port on a computer and provide multiple ports, but they serve different purposes. A USB-C hub is a simple device that provides multiple ports, such as USB-A, HDMI, and Ethernet, but it does not provide any additional power or functionality.
A USB-C dock, on the other hand, is a more advanced device that provides not only multiple ports but also additional power and functionality. For example, a USB-C dock may provide power delivery, allowing you to charge your laptop while connected, or it may provide additional features such as a built-in card reader or a USB-C port that supports high-speed data transfer.
